Design Process

No matter how simple the remodeling TV shows make it appear, remodeling is an undertaking that requires careful planning and organization. Before demo day there may be weeks or months of planning. Every project is unique based on the size, scope, and budget, as well as a client’s goals, and their decision-making timetable and comfort level, so there is no one-size-fits-all approach. The design process detailed below is how an average project progresses, but remember each project and client is unique.

Design

After your appointment, your design expert will work to create or finalize an initial design and price for you with the information gathered from your appointment. This initial design will serve as a starting point, which will likely be revised to refine the design and align the selections to meet your exact needs and the project budget.

If you feel your designer is a good fit for your project and you would like to continue the process, your designer will then collect a design fee*, which will cover an in-home visit to take detailed measurements, and continued design time to revise your plan to perfection.

*The design fee is complimentary when you place your cabinet order with us within 6 months of the design fee. We will deduct this amount from your cabinet balance due, as described in the Delivery & Install step.

Order

Once your designer has finalized your design and you have made the final selections on cabinetry, counters, and accessories, you will approve the design, the selections, and the final price.

To place your orders with our cabinetmakers, we collect a 50% deposit, or in some cases payment in full on quick-ship or smaller orders. Your designer will cover all the specific details with you relating to your product selections during the process so there are no surprises.

In most cases your cabinets are made to order, which means they are a special order. We’ll prepare your orders to be placed after checking them thoroughly and the track the orders and communicate delivery information with you as it arrives from the cabinetmaker.

Delivery & Install

Once your product ships from the cabinetmaker you will be notified, and any balance is due upon receipt of invoice. Once payment is received, your delivery will be confirmed.
